    From the Zoo Twitter account:
    "We are welcoming back HueHue Tenango. He was here from June 2000 to July 2010 when the SSP recommended he transfer to the Audubon Zoo. The SSP recommended that he return here so he can be a companion for female spider monkey Myrtle"

    There are also new dwarf mongooses. Two males named Sprite (age 6) and Jessie (age 13) join resident female Oakley.
